Transaction 91e90b40d24c76f4eb6d855072c73be51963f0fbd353e62a5ecf30febc8ddc42

1 Input
2 Outputs
  • 91e90b40d24c76f4eb6d855072c73be51963f0fbd353e62a5ecf30febc8ddc42:0
  • value  11190063
    address  16Gg66fpLfqxMUKUmw2v4usWR74BwkRLhS
  • 91e90b40d24c76f4eb6d855072c73be51963f0fbd353e62a5ecf30febc8ddc42:1
  • value  18854298
    address  1DNLkUGMX7cQqzMeEt8gzv9Vo2wWg958DK